Kojiro is a tall young man who is large and muscular in stature, possessing very wide shoulders in comparison to his slender waist and unusually sizeable hands. His skin is a yellow straw-like color, and his head is shaped somewhat like a glue-dispenser with a lappet on top, along with seven "eye-holes" on his face from which he can release his Quirk.
His hero costume consists of a yellow, slightly baggy suit. Around his neck, wrists, and waist, he wears orange circular accessories which resemble the lower part of the cap of a bottle of glue, and around his ankles slightly thinner, taller versions of these.
Personality[]
Described as a gentle giant, Kojiro has been shown to be a "shrinking violet" in comparison to the rest of his classmates, similar to Koji Koda from Class 1-A. He often tends to stammer when speaking with his teammates during the Joint Training Arc, but despite this, Kojiro is shown to be an easygoing guy as he seems to get along well with his classmates, even the quiet Yui Kodai.[2]

Quirk[]
Cemedine (セメダイン,Semedain?):[1] Kojiro's Quirk allows him to spray large amounts of a fast-drying glue-like liquid from the seven holes on his face. The liquid is sticky and can be used to trap people and attach things to each other. It is stated that he can control the speed at which his adhesive dries.
Ultimate Moves[]
Glue Squall (グルースコール,Gurūsukōru?): Kojiro fires off his adhesive over a large surface area, causing that region to become sticky, prohibiting movement should one come into contact with it. Kojiro uses this in the battle against Team 4 of Class 1-A, during the fourth set of the Joint Training Battle, under Setsuna Tokage's command.[3]

Kojiro's surname contains the kanji for "ordinary, mediocre" (凡,bon?) and a type of Japanese door (戸,do?), and his first name contains "solidify" (固,ko?), "next" (次,ji?) and "son, male" (郎,rō?), which is also a common male name suffix.
Kojiro's surname, Bondo, is homophonous with the Japanese pronunciation of the English word "bond," and the "koji" in his first name can also mean "stubbornness" when written differently.
This could be in reference to his Quirk, which is named after a kind of adhesive that is popular in Japan.
